You'll pay extra but UPS will pack it/box it, well the ones around here do. There's a plus side to them doing so...

They know the condition of what they are packing so if it arrives at the customers house beat up/damaged, they KNOW it happened after it left their shipping hub so there is NO doubt as to who is at fault. Your ass is covered more so than usual(peace of mind is worth the extra few $$ IMO).
